Output edfc289a31de4bf90f16a2bbaf7c0c8504cd79f3175425e5ed86ef121d035834:26

value
23677
script pubkey
OP_0 OP_PUSHBYTES_20 b1dfe34eadc21f6efc9e116d1b375c420544b7a3
address
bc1qk807xn4dcg0kaly7z9k3kd6uggz5fdarfplyzs
transaction
edfc289a31de4bf90f16a2bbaf7c0c8504cd79f3175425e5ed86ef121d035834
spent
true